FREE Books for Kids + Snacks, Crafts and Storytelling

Little girl reading a bookTime: 11 a.m.-1 p.m.
Date: Saturday, June 8, 2013
Location: Clearwater Academy
Cost: FREE and open to the public
Info: (727) 441-4444

What’s Doing?
Community Learning Center will be hosting this fun family event where they will distribute hundreds of gently used books (donated by families and organizations) to local children in order to encourage them to read. At this FREE Books for Kids event, there will also be snacks, crafts and theatrical storytelling to entertain the children. Every child may choose up to five books to take home.

Take a Grand Opening Tour of the New Highland Recreation Center

Highland Recreation Center Grand Opening FlyerTime: 12-5 p.m.
Date: Sunday, June 2, 2013
Location: Highland Recreation Complex
Cost: FREE; Refreshments will be available for purchase
Info: (727) 518-6720 or (727) 518-3016; City of Largo Website

What’s Doing?
The community is invited to tour the brand new 4,000-square-foot facility, which features:
— PlayWorld (a 3-story indoor playground)
— ExerPlay (an indoor active gaming room)
— Indoor walking track
— Double gymnasium
— Fitness room
— Party rooms
… and more!

The facility will officially open on Monday, June 3, 2013 with classes and programs to begin on June 10.

Rays PLAY 2013: A Hands-on Clinic for Kids

baseballTime: 10:30 a.m.-12:30 p.m.
Date: Saturday, May 25, 2013
Location: Tropicana Field
Cost: FREE, but registration is required
Info: Register by calling (727) 825-3306; Rays in the Community: PLAY 2013; Rays Website

What’s Doing?
The Rays, the Professional Baseball Athletic Trainers Society, the Taylor Hooton Foundation, and Major League Baseball Charities will present PLAY (Promoting a Lifetime of Activity for Youth) for kids age 7-17 and their parents. This hands-on clinic is designed to educate kids about healthy living, exercise and activity, and the dangers of steroids.

A Rays player will make an appearance during the event, and each participant is automatically registered to win tickets to a Rays game.
